2682571, WR Emanuel Hall, Missouri
Posted by will_5198, Tue Dec-25-18 06:54 PM
Silky deep threat that might be a better pro than collegian. For a 6'3 receiver he has a small man's take-off, and eats teams alive when they play off-coverage. At the catch point he's just OK -- he'll make some impressive adjustments to crappy Drew Lock throws, then flub an easy one. He's also not that strong through contact (probably plays at 190 pounds), so he'll lose his share of receptions during a tackle or going to the ground.

His separation is real, though. A tall, flexible who can get free in the deep third? That's coveted, despite any other flaws.

+ Eight touchdowns over 50+ yards in his last 15 games
+ Explosive acceleration; gets to top speed before a lot of corners can open their hips
+ Smooth in his breaks and can spin-top defensive backs on posts or corners
+ Lined up all over the field and most guys are scared to press him earnestly

- Sporadic availability throughout his career (hamstring, groin injuries kept him from being an All-SEC player); needs European sports car maintenance
- Not a natural hands-catcher and will cradle or awkwardly reach for direct throws
- Has trouble finishing plays, especially when defenders get physical
- Shitty blocker on even the most basic assignments
